But the 88E6097 documentation I have suggests that the Histogram Mode bits are reserved to the value of 3 (RX+TX), which suggests that this cannot be written to any other value. > Seeing as the hardware only has a single set of histogram counters, "Seeing" means you tested this? calling chip->info->ops->stats_set_histogram() at runtime, and seeing if the previously hidden histogram counters are reset to zero, or if they show retroactively counted packets? I searched through the git logs, but it's not exactly clear that this was tried and doesn't work. > it seems to me like we have to prioritize between: > > 1. Keeping Rx+Tx: Backwards-compatible, but we can't export any histogram via > the standard RMON group. > > 2. Move to Rx-only: We can export them via the RMON group, but we change > the behavior of the "native" counters. > > 3. Move to Tx-only: We can export them via the RMON group, but we change > the behavior of the "native" counters. > > Looking at RFC2819, which lays out the original RMON MIB, we find this > description: > > etherStatsPkts64Octets OBJECT-TYPE > SYNTAX Counter32 > UNITS "Packets" > MAX-ACCESS read-only > STATUS current > DESCRIPTION > "The total number of packets (including bad > packets) received that were 64 octets in length > (excluding framing bits but including FCS octets)." > ::= { etherStatsEntry 14 } > > In my opinion, this gives (2) a clear edge over (3), so we're down to > choosing between (1) and (2). Personally, I lean towards (2), as I think > it is more useful because: > > - Most people will tend to assume that the histogram counters refers to > those defined in RFC2819 anyway > > - It means we can deliver _something_ rather than nothing to someone > building an operating system, who is looking for a hardware > independent way of providing diagnostics If the "reserved to 3" thing is true, then both (2) and (3) become practically non-options, at least for 88E6097. The waters would be further muddied if the driver were to make some chips use one Histogram Mode, and other chips a different one. It implies that as a user, you would need to know what switch family you have, before you know what "ethtool -S lan0 | grep hist_64bytes" is counting!
